PROCEDURE

实验过程

A 1000 mL glass flask equipped with a reflux condenser, a gas-liquid separator, and a stirrer was charged with 522.4 g (4.01 mol) of 1-octanol and 60.07 g (1.00 mol) of urea. While the mixture was stirred at 500 rpm and nitrogen gas was allowed to flow at 30 mL per minute, the mixture was allowed to react at 165° C. After 90 min, 52.1 g (0.87 mol) of urea was added, and after 120 min, 49.34 g (0.82 mol) of urea was added, and the mixture was allowed to react at a reaction temperature of 165° C.
